Rolls-Royce unveils plans for an SUV
Published Wed, Feb 18, 2015 · 09:50 PM
New York
ON Tuesday, Rolls-Royce sent white-gloved chauffeurs in Phantoms around New York City to deliver letters announcing plans to build a sports utility vehicle (SUV), making good on hints dropped by CEO Torsten Mueller-Oetvoes earlier this year.
Well, they're not calling it an SUV. They're calling it an "Everywhere Vehicle". It even comes with its own hashtag: #EffortlessEverywhere.
